Book excerpt: Dive into the history of Miss Mary Bobo’s Boarding House and enjoy a celebration of traditional southern recipes with her delectable dishes that made her an American legend. Shortly before noon, about sixty guests gather on the front porch and lawn of Miss Mary Bobo's Boarding House in Lynchburg, Tennessee for a mid-day dinner. Each table is cared for by a Lynchburg hostess, a lady from the town who sees to it that the bowls and platters are kept full, that everyone meets each other at the table, that the conversation is always flowing, and that everyone has a grand time. The dinner bell is rung and as each name is called, diners follow their hostess to the dining table. Now you can give your guests the same delicious southern dishes served at Miss Mary Bobo's Boarding House. None are difficult to cook, but all are best when prepared by caring hands and served with friendship, a recipe that all boarding houses have found to be foolproof! Book excerpt: Sometimes you would like to make a celebratory meal without spending the day on a brown sauce. This is the book for those times. These recipes are for occasions on the scale of a birthday or an informal evening at home with friends. Some of the recipes do require more than casual involvement. Some (such as gyoza) even require that you cook in batches as the hungry wait. But none of them require you to have trained as a chef. Many quick and easy (but memorable) meals are here--spaghetti and meatballs, chicken cutlets--and so are some more unusual ones, such as moussaka and sukiyaki. Many of the recipes were adapted from other cookbooks, some were donated by friends, others are family inheritances, and a few are new. Low carbohydrate versions have been supplied for almost all recipes save desserts. Fully indexed. Where the source of a recipe is known it is indicated. 193 pages. Allen Tilley is author of Hungry Zen: Vegetarian Meals in Under an Hour (Stone Snake Press, 2009), published under Zojo Allen Tilley (his dharma name), and of three books on narrative theory. The family heritage recipes come mostly from the Tilley and Dortch families of Western Kentucky and Southern Indiana, and include Classic Paducah Barbeque, Hanover Oatmeal Cake, and Aunt Fanny's Baked Squash.
